How Much Does Basement Finishing Cost in Centennial?

It depends on what you’re building and what’s already down there.

An open-plan family room is a different project from a basement suite with a bedroom, full bathroom, and wet bar. The scope drives the cost. So does what you find behind the drywall — or behind bare concrete — in a 1960s Centennial home. Older plumbing rough-ins, low ceiling heights, and dated electrical panels are common in neighborhoods like Southglenn and Foxridge. We assess all of it on the first visit.

How We Work

1

Free Structural Assessmen

We get into the basement. Ceiling height, existing mechanicals, moisture, egress options. You get a real scope, not a ballpark off a phone call

2

Design

Full architectural drawings of the finished layout. Once you sign a contract, we build a VR walkthrough so you can see every detail before framing starts

3

We Pull the Permits

Centennial building permit applications, egress window permits, electrical and plumbing sign-offs — managed entirely by our team through the City of Centennial Community Development department

4

Construction

Fixed price. Clean site. One contact from framing through final inspection

Do I need a permit to finish my basement in Centennial?

Yes. Any project that involves framing new walls, adding electrical circuits, running plumbing, or installing egress windows requires a permit through the City of Centennial. Egress windows — required for any room classified as a bedroom — go through both building and zoning review.

We prepare all documentation, file every application, and schedule every inspection. You don’t touch a form

Frequently Asked Questions

How long does basement finishing take in Centennial?

A straightforward open-plan finish runs 5–7 weeks. Add a bedroom and bathroom and plan for 8–11 weeks. Centennial permit review time is built into the schedule from day one.
